The overview below groups typical Door Window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Santa Cruz,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fixes like replacing a broken window pane or repairing a loose frame generally range from $150 to $400. Many routine repairs fall within this middle band, depending on the extent of the work needed.
Medium-Sized Projects - Replacing multiple windows or upgrading to energy-efficient models us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for many homeowners in Santa Cruz. Larger projects can push beyond this range, especially if custom features are involved.
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of standard windows often falls between $3,500 and $8,000, with many projects landing in the middle of this range. More complex or larger installations can reach $10,000+ depending on materials and design choices.
Custom or Large-Scale Installations - Custom window designs or extensive replacements for multiple doors and windows can cost $10,000 or more. These projects are less common but represent the upper end of typical costs for comprehensive door and window repair services in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Property owners in Santa Cruz, CA may seek door and window repair services when experiencing issues like drafts, difficulty opening or closing, or visible damage from weather and everyday wear. These common problems can affect energy efficiency and security, prompting residents to look for local contractors who can restore functionality and improve the appearance of their homes. Whether dealing with cracked glass, warped frames, or broken hinges, many turn to nearby service providers who specialize in fixing and maintaining doors and windows to keep properties comfortable and secure.
Additionally, property owners might need door and window repairs after incidents such as accidental impacts, attempted break-ins, or general aging of materials. In a coastal area like Santa Cruz, exposure to salt air and moisture can accelerate wear, leading to the need for timely repairs. Local contractors who understand the specific challenges of the environment can help address these issues, ensuring that doors and windows are properly restored and continue to serve their purpose effectively.
